Understanding Growth Experimentation: Beyond A/B Testing
At its core, growth experimentation is a systematic process of testing ideas across the entire customer journey to identify drivers of measurable growth. Marketing leaders leverage this methodology to rigorously test various elements, including messaging, offer types, timing, and the overall design of customer journeys. The objective is to identify what demonstrably works and then scale those successful strategies over time.
Unlike discrete, siloed tests, growth experimentation is fundamentally about validated learning. Each experiment commences with a clearly defined hypothesis. Marketers then establish specific metrics to quantify success and implement the experiment for a targeted audience. The insights gleaned from these experiments inform immediate marketing decisions and refine future testing endeavors.
While growth experimentation often incorporates established techniques such as A/B testing and conversion rate optimization (CRO), its scope and intent are far broader. CRO and A/B testing typically focus on improving the performance of specific assets or touchpoints, such as a landing page or an email subject line. Growth experimentation, however, utilizes these tactics to validate larger, more strategic marketing initiatives. A growth manager might, for instance, test a new target segment, refine product positioning, experiment with a dedicated landing page for a specific campaign, and simultaneously adjust follow-up email sequences. The overarching goal is to uncover repeatable growth levers that impact the business holistically, rather than merely optimizing individual components.

1. Anchoring Experiments in Growth Questions
Effective growth experimentation begins not with tactical ideas like "testing a new headline" or "trying LinkedIn ads," but with overarching business questions that address critical bottlenecks or pain points. By starting with genuine challenges, experiments naturally focus on driving growth and refining strategy, rather than merely optimizing individual assets. Growth marketers should ask themselves questions such as:
- Which audience segments exhibit the highest conversion rates to qualified leads?
- What value propositions most effectively resonate with our target customers at different lifecycle stages?
- Which onboarding flows or initial user experiences lead to the greatest long-term retention?
- How do variations in our pricing or packaging influence customer acquisition and lifetime value?
- What content formats and distribution channels are most effective in driving measurable demand for specific product features?
These questions ground experimentation in tangible business outcomes. For example, if the central question is, "Which audience converts to pipeline fastest?", growth teams might design experiments such as:
- Testing distinct messaging and creative assets tailored to different ideal customer profiles (ICPs) across paid social campaigns.
- Developing personalized landing pages that address the specific pain points and needs of identified high-converting segments.
- Implementing targeted outreach sequences in sales development efforts that speak directly to the motivations of these prioritized audiences.
- Analyzing conversion paths to identify commonalities among high-converting segments and further refine segmentation criteria.

3. Prioritizing Experiments Based on Impact and Learning Value
Growth teams should prioritize experiments based on their anticipated learning value and their potential impact on the business. "High-learning" experiments are those that address fundamental questions about customer behavior and market dynamics, such as identifying the fastest converting ICP, understanding which value propositions drive user activation, or determining which onboarding steps correlate with higher retention rates.

Conversely, "high-impact" tests are those that can influence multiple channels simultaneously. Low-learning experiments, such as testing button colors or minor layout adjustments, often yield only localized improvements and rarely alter the overall growth trajectory. These types of tests may contribute to CRO efforts but typically do not generate reusable insights that can inform broader strategy.
To prioritize effectively, growth teams evaluate experiments based on:
- Learning Value: How much will this experiment teach us about our customers and market?
- Potential Impact: How significantly could this experiment affect key business metrics?
- Feasibility: How readily can we design, implement, and measure this experiment?
- Strategic Alignment: How well does this experiment align with our overarching business objectives?
For example, testing a new ICP has high learning value because the results will inform paid media, outbound strategies, product positioning, and lifecycle marketing efforts. In contrast, testing a CTA button color has low learning value because its impact is confined to a single page and is typically considered a CRO tactic.

5. Defining Success Metrics Tied to Business Outcomes
While metrics like click-through rates, open rates, impressions, and page views offer valuable engagement signals, they may not always correlate with genuine business growth. Pipeline decline can occur even if these engagement metrics improve. Growth experimentation demands metrics that are directly linked to measurable business outcomes. Key primary metrics include:
- Customer Acquisition Cost (CAC): The cost associated with acquiring a new customer.
- Customer Lifetime Value (CLTV): The total revenue a customer is expected to generate over their relationship with the company.
- Conversion Rates at Key Funnel Stages: Measuring the percentage of users who advance from one stage to the next (e.g., visitor to lead, lead to MQL, MQL to SQL, SQL to customer).
- Pipeline Value Generated: The monetary value of qualified sales opportunities.
- Revenue Growth: The ultimate measure of financial success.
- Customer Retention Rate: The percentage of customers who remain with the company over a given period.
Furthermore, it is crucial to track downstream impact. If activation rates improve, does customer retention subsequently increase? If sign-ups grow, does the quality of the sales pipeline change? This ensures that experiments are driving sustainable growth rather than isolated optimizations.

6. Translating Experiment Results into Repeatable Growth Plays
The true power of growth experimentation is realized when validated learnings are scaled beyond the original test. If the insights remain confined to a single campaign, page, or channel, the experiment’s impact on overall growth is negligible. Once a result is proven consistent across a statistically significant sample size or segment, it should be transformed into a repeatable growth play. The winning variable – whether it be audience, message, offer, or activation trigger – should then be applied across the entire funnel.

For example, if a particular value proposition demonstrably improves customer activation, this insight becomes a repeatable play. Marketers can then update website language, paid advertising campaigns, lifecycle email sequences, and onboarding prompts to consistently reflect the messaging that proved successful in the experiment. This transforms a single successful test into a reusable growth lever for the organization.

Shielding Experimentation from Bureaucratic Overload
One of the most significant impediments to rapid experimentation is treating it as a traditional project management initiative. Excessive documentation, protracted review cycles, and multiple approval layers can stifle the agility that makes experimentation so valuable. Growth experiments are not static, long-term projects; they are dynamic processes designed to generate rapid feedback loops.
To counter this, a simplified documentation system is often more effective. This could involve a lightweight database or a shared document where essential information – the hypothesis, success metrics, required resources, and assessment timeline – is captured. Stakeholder feedback can then be streamlined to a clear "yes" or "no" decision, allowing for quicker iteration.

Maintaining a Log of Experiments
In an environment where multiple teams are running experiments concurrently, it is crucial to maintain a log of all tests. This prevents redundant efforts and ensures that the same hypotheses are not tested repeatedly. Documenting work and sharing findings across teams, including both successful and failed tests, is essential.
A post-mortem for every experiment should include key sections such as:
- Hypothesis: A clear statement of what was being tested.
- Results: A summary of the experiment’s outcome, including key metrics.
- Learnings: What was discovered from the experiment, regardless of whether it succeeded or failed.
- Next Steps: How the learnings will be applied or what future experiments are recommended.
Without documented rationale for failed tests, teams may inadvertently re-invest time and resources into revisiting the same hypotheses, often after personnel or priority shifts, leading to wasted effort and delayed progress.

Starting with the Smallest Viable Experiment
Experiments often stall when teams aim for full-scale implementation rather than testing the smallest viable version. What begins as a quick validation can balloon into a complex, cross-functional initiative that is too intricate to deploy, leading to the idea’s demise before it can be effectively tested.

For instance, a team might wish to test an ungated product experience where users can directly input funding requirements and access the product. While seemingly simple, this could touch upon user onboarding, require homepage modifications, and necessitate multiple levels of approval. This could transform a short-term experiment into a multi-quarter strategic initiative. By asking "What is the smallest version we can realistically deploy?", teams can maintain the agility needed for rapid validation.

When Should an Experiment Be Stopped or Extended?
An experiment should be stopped when it reaches statistical significance and the outcome is clear, or when early data strongly indicates that the hypothesis is invalid and further continuation is unlikely to alter the result. An experiment should be extended if the results are directional but inconclusive, the sample size is insufficient, or external factors may have skewed performance.
